Transaction e6650178ee78a3717ccdb8b4208e8c84719840b792cbc2f8d62be522c7992680
1 Input
1 Output
-
e6650178ee78a3717ccdb8b4208e8c84719840b792cbc2f8d62be522c7992680:0
- value
- 4998636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 831e63510d63e417ed8e878f7898db32f4c8d483 OP_EQUAL
- address
- 3DeJr4mH4gHFMF4C32y2xwJqhL55M6FPmg